diff options
author | Jakob Stoklund Olesen <stoklund@2pi.dk> | 2011-09-13 22:22:39 +0000 |
---|---|---|
committer | Jakob Stoklund Olesen <stoklund@2pi.dk> | 2011-09-13 22:22:39 +0000 |
commit | a25330f0d7940ee416ff83b316d8c284a68a95cb (patch) | |
tree | d9d39feb2c573485e37596fbbec23905d3276e27 /clang/lib/CodeGen/CodeGenModule.cpp | |
parent | 84d2812111c2146ee564d47cef61485b464c6280 (diff) | |
download | bcm5719-llvm-a25330f0d7940ee416ff83b316d8c284a68a95cb.tar.gz bcm5719-llvm-a25330f0d7940ee416ff83b316d8c284a68a95cb.zip |
Implement -split-spill-mode=size.
Whenever the complement interval is defined by multiple copies of the
same value, hoist those back-copies to the nearest common dominator.
This ensures that at most one copy is inserted per value in the
complement inteval, and no phi-defs are needed.
llvm-svn: 139651
Diffstat (limited to 'clang/lib/CodeGen/CodeGenModule.cpp')
0 files changed, 0 insertions, 0 deletions